DHS Mission Shift Changed Politics
- The Department of Homeland Security's mission shifted from counterterrorism to immigration enforcement under Trump, making it politically controversial.
- That shift eroded bipartisan support and allowed Democrats to politically challenge DHS successfully.
Inflation Showing Sustained Cooling
- Inflation cooled to an eight-month low with consumer prices up 2.4% year over year and core at 2.5%.
- Economists view the core trend as a better indicator that inflation is moving back toward stability.
Voter ID Debate Has Unequal Impacts
- Over 30 states already require some form of ID to vote, but proposed federal rules like the SAVE Act raise equity concerns.
- Advocates such as the Brennan Center argue stricter rules would disproportionately burden younger voters, voters of color, and some women.
